Cataract-free survival with 95% Confidence Limits, among eyes with anterior uveitis from the Systemic Immunosuppressive Therapy for Eye Diseases (SITE) Cohort Study. The overall incidence of cataract (the first-occurring of cataract surgery or reduction in visual acuity worse than 20/40 primarily attributed to cataract) was 0.054/eye-year, 95% confidence interval, 0.049–0.059.
